Output 3bad63b264a2823378f4e5900067994962bd2d2cefd30beab31234a1f186ca7e:1

value
28722202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9d82b1b866c4112c4eedac91921e7a49083fd68 OP_EQUAL
address
3MYsWpAGg28RZ7D7HCjpjdpA6XpPRLk1G4
transaction
3bad63b264a2823378f4e5900067994962bd2d2cefd30beab31234a1f186ca7e
spent
true